About N-(2-cyanophenyl)-2-[(5-propyl-[1,2,4]triazino[5,6-b]indol-3-yl)sulfanyl]acetamide
N-(2-cyanophenyl)-2-[(5-propyl-[1,2,4]triazino[5,6-b]indol-3-yl)sulfanyl]acetamide (PubChem CID 5289750) has the molecular formula C21H18N6OS
and a molecular weight of 402.48 g/mol. Its IUPAC name is N-(2-cyanophenyl)-2-[(5-propyl-[1,2,4]triazino[5,6-b]indol-3-yl)sulfanyl]acetamide.

What is the SMILES notation for N-(2-cyanophenyl)-2-[(5-propyl-[1,2,4]triazino[5,6-b]indol-3-yl)sulfanyl]acetamide?
The canonical SMILES for N-(2-cyanophenyl)-2-[(5-propyl-[1,2,4]triazino[5,6-b]indol-3-yl)sulfanyl]acetamide is CCCn1c2ccccc2c2nnc(SCC(=O)Nc3ccccc3C#N)nc21.
What is the InChIKey of N-(2-cyanophenyl)-2-[(5-propyl-[1,2,4]triazino[5,6-b]indol-3-yl)sulfanyl]acetamide?
The InChIKey is AVNNJTISUFOQHI-UHFFFAOYSA-N. The full InChI is InChI=1S/C21H18N6OS/c1-2-11-27-17-10-6-4-8-15(17)19-20(27)24-21(26-25-19)29-13-18(28)23-16-9-5-3-7-14(16)12-22/h3-10H,2,11,13H2,1H3,(H,23,28).
What are the key properties of N-(2-cyanophenyl)-2-[(5-propyl-[1,2,4]triazino[5,6-b]indol-3-yl)sulfanyl]acetamide?
N-(2-cyanophenyl)-2-[(5-propyl-[1,2,4]triazino[5,6-b]indol-3-yl)sulfanyl]acetamide has a molecular weight of 402.48 g/mol, XLogP of 3.99, 6 rotatable bonds, 1 hydrogen bond donors, and 7 hydrogen bond acceptors.
